Bonjour,
J'ai un souci de perte de focus entre mes deux form.
En fait j'ai une form principale qui ouvre la deuxième :
Sur cette form j'ai une ProgressBar et un bouton Annuler.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 Private FormTrf As frmTransfert ... FormTrf = New frmTransfert FormTrf.Show()
Quand je clique sur ce dernier ça cache ma form et je teste ce hide dans ma form principale qui tourne et j'arrête mes transactions :
J'ai beau mettre des Me.focus() avant et après mes MessageBox, ma form principale se retrouve toujours en arrière plan de tout ce qui est ouvert sur le bureau.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 If FormTrf.Visible = False Then FormTrf.Dispose() iLect = alFichier.Count 'stop les transferts End If
Il se passe la même chose lors de la fermeture automatique de la fenêtre lorsque la ProgressBar est pleine.
Je ne vois pas pourquoi ! merci d'avance.
Partager